To set up linked servers on the PI OLEDB Provider, the PI SDK and OLEDB Provider packages from OSI must be installed on the database server. One route to query-based access is through OSI’s PI SQL Commander tool, which gives a front end to prepare queries on PI OLEDB Provider (for PI Servers) and also PI OLEDB Enterprise (for PI AF Servers).Īlternatively, linked servers can be defined on a SQL Server instance so that queries to the PI Server can be mixed with other databases (perhaps involving joins against other tables) in SQL Server Management Studio (SSMS), stored procedures based on SQL Server, used by applications, etc. It is possible to set up PI OLEDB Provider to get SQL access to the contents of your PI Server using the “PI OLEDB Provider” package from OSIsoft.
